The G600 on the journey south

With 6,600 nautical miles of range against the route's 950, the Gulfstream G600 flies New York to Miami with range many times over, and carries reserves enough to continue from Miami to Europe or much of South America nonstop. Its Mach 0.90 cruise sets the passage at around two hours, and a 51,000-foot ceiling carries it high above the weather and the seaboard traffic.

The G600 brought active control sidesticks, a clean-sheet flight deck and the marque's signature panoramic windows to the flagship class, a thoroughly modern aircraft whose technology and cabin place it among the foremost of its kind.

The cabin and its appointments

The cabin seats twelve to sixteen against a maximum of nineteen, in a large configuration seven feet seven inches wide that divides into distinct living zones including a private aft stateroom, served by a full galley and a dedicated cabin attendant. The marque's signature large windows flood it with light, and its modern refinement places it among the finest cabins between New York and Miami.

How it compares within the class

The G600 sits just below the flagship Gulfstream G650ER in size and reach while sharing its modern flight deck, and is the contemporary successor to the proven Gulfstream G550.
